>> > > We're attempting to use strerror() to print the result from
>> > > ad_gpo_access_check(), but that function returns an extended SSSD
>> > > errno.
>> > >
>> > > This resulted in "Unknown Error" being printed to the logs.

>> But strerror can be replaced on all places with sss_strerror
>> because in value is not within sssd error code range then strerror is
>> called.
